just search google for hitman Pro and let it check your pc for addware, spyware and virusses.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

This add has nothing to do with jagex, it's because you've got adware.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

And if you got adware you probably have spyware and virusses too.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

You can get this by installing unsafe software (like toolbars or those funny "assistants" like monkey's or so), you can even get it just by surfing to some sites.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

just use hitman pro on a regular basis.
